ZIP code 44825 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Chatfield, Crawford County, Ohio, home to just 58 residents across 0.1 square miles, a density of 556 people per square mile, in the New York time zone.

With fewer than 100 residents on file, this page keeps the Census figures below and skips the multi-chart expansion used on larger ZIPs. Small-N ACS estimates are already unstable enough without padding the page around them. Median household income is $39,643.
